Output 70cbb3362ee3ba80a59d898d1845c423359633951141fc93da6648134e84de91:1

value
8606
script pubkey
OP_0 OP_PUSHBYTES_32 a129cc5d7a705f01f0e025487a9e45641e039309c3743897ea79826ef601031a
address
bc1q5y5ucht6wp0sru8qy4y848j9vs0q8ycfcd6r39l20xpxaaspqvdql4qn6h
transaction
70cbb3362ee3ba80a59d898d1845c423359633951141fc93da6648134e84de91
spent
true